DWP Under Fire for Withholding Disabled Claimant Deaths Report
3/20/2026
1 of 1
Story summary
- The Department for Work and Pensions (DWP) faces criticism for withholding information about deaths of disabled benefit claimants.
- A tribunal ruling requires the DWP to release a report detailing the impact of its errors on claimants.
- Emails show DWP staff expressing frustration with media inquiries from Disability News Service editor John Pring.
- The department defends its redactions as necessary to protect personal information and argues they are essential for privacy.
